In recent years, with the fast development of electronic devices and popularity of computer,traditional spectral instrument has not been able to meet requirements in the data transmission speed and volume.So, spectral analysis equipment is becoming miniaturization and portability.In this paper, a method on how to design a miniaturized spectrometer based on CCD is introduced. The thesis includes three parts.Firstly, hardware system uses CY7C68013A-56 with FPGA controls analog signals’ converting into digital signals by AD converter,stores the converted digital signals and sends them to PC through USB.The main contents include: design of power circuit, interface circuit, A/D converting circuit and the chips auxiliary circuit and other hardware circuits.Secondly,software mainly discusses design of firmware of CY7C68013A-56 chip, device drivers and man-machine interface. It includes: initialization program, user-defined request,USB device descriptor and PC man-machine interface program etc. Thirdly, I have dealt with de-noising with MATLAB, calculated the range of wavelength the system could test and system resolution. Also, I have calculated the wavelength’s accuracy and repeatability,and analized the system’s error. Acquisition. Miniature integrated circuit design scheme meets the characteristies and requirements of the spectrometer of Miniaturized and portable used.
